On completion of the course, the participants will be able to:
Identify Workplace Safety & Health (WSH) legislations / approved codes of practice/Singapore standards applicable to WAH and roles and responsibilities.
Identify WAH hazards and preventive measures related to WAH.
Demonstrate the understanding and use and care for the various fall arrest systems and equipment.
What You'll Learn
- Perform checks before and after use of Work at Height (WAH) equipment.
- Perform proper use of WAH equipment in accordance to relevant legislation and guidelines, including evaluating use of fall arrest and fall prevention systems.
- Perform self-relief techniques during harness suspension trauma situations.
